Now....on to the awesome giveaway!!! Like I said before, I have always had pretty decent teeth, but I feel as though they've sort of yellowed with age. I was obviously excited to give Smile Brilliant a try. It is definitely a process, more than just putting a strip on your teeth, but the end result is worth it and longer lasting than just using a whitening strip.

The reason I say it is more of a process than using something like strips is that you have to create a mold of your teeth (and do it carefully...luckily they send you extra for your mold in case you mess up, like I did!). You mail it back to them in order to create your whitening trays, then they send those back to you, fitting perfectly to your teeth!
In you kit you also syringes of the Teeth Whitening Gel and Desensitizing Gel. I highly recommend using the desensitizing gel. The gel temporarily seals micro-fractures and pores in your tooth's enamel. This eliminates the opportunity for teeth whitening gel to penetrate into the more sensitive dentin beneath your enamel. The first time I tried the whitening gel I didn't use the desensitizing gel and it was uncomfortable. From that point on I used it each time before the whitening and I had no problem at all!
